SUMMARY:EPA Public Meeting: Brunswick LCP Chemicals Superfund Site Cleanup
DESCRIPTION:EPA Public Meetings to discuss Early Action Cleanup Plan for Honeywell’s LCP Chemicals Superfund Site in Brunswick\nThursday\, August 29 • 5:30 – 7 PM\n\n\n\n\n\n\nThe U.S. Environmental Protection Agency announces a public meeting and information sessions for Honeywell’s LCP Chemicals Superfund Site\, Operable Unit 2 (OU2). They will host a community discussion about EPA’s Interim Early Action Proposed Plan to address contaminated groundwater and subsurface soil for OU2 on Thursday\, August 29 from 5:30 to 7 pm at Howard Coffin Park (1402 Sonny Miller Way). \n\nThere will also be an Informal Information Session hosted by EPA representatives at Howard Coffin Park on August 29 between 11 AM and 1 PM. Swing by to ask questions\, get information\, and prepare for the public information meeting. \nThe Interim Proposed Plan and other Site-related documents can be found at www.epa.gov/superfund/lcp-chemicals-georgia. \nThe public comment period on the proposed plan is open through September 5. You can offer your public comments at the meeting on August 29 or via email (pope.robert@epa.gov). When providing written comments\, please include “LCP Chemicals OU2.” \nView this factsheet for more information.

SUMMARY:BRAG Dream Team 30th Anniversary: Brunswick Community Bike Ride
DESCRIPTION:BRAG Dream Team 30th Anniversary East Coast Greenway Youth Bike Tour: Brunswick Community Ride\nSaturday\, June 22 • 10 AM\n\n\n\n\n\n\nSince June 2020\, youth in the Gullah/Geechee Dream Team Club have been leading a Brunswick Community Bike Ride to support Ahmaud Arbery’s family in their fight for justice and to build a beloved community in Brunswick where everyone feels safe\, walking\, running\, or riding a bike. \nIn celebration of the Dream Team’s 30th anniversary\, members of the Gullah/Geechee Club\, along with young members of other Dream Team clubs\, will embark on a 5-week cycling journey with the East Coast Greenway Alliance from June 17 to July 21\, 2024. \nThe East Coast Greenway Youth Bike Tour will pass through Brunswick on Saturday\, June 22. They’re asking all Dream Team “Club C” members to join them for their monthly Brunswick Community Bike Ride on that day. “Club C” members are you—adults\, kids\, business owners\, community leaders\, and “any ally who believes in the dream.” \nLearn more about the Dream Team and support their work at BRAGDreamTeam.org.

SUMMARY:EPA Community Meeting: LCP Superfund Site Cleanup
DESCRIPTION:EPA Community Meeting: LCP Chemicals Georgia Superfund Site Cleanup\nThursday\, March 28 • 5:30 PM\n\n\n\n\n\n\nThe US Environmental Protection Agency will be hosting a community meeting to discuss the completion of the Operable Unit 1 (OU1 marsh) cleanup construction activities for the LCP Chemicals Georgia Superfund Site and the ongoing cleanup of the OU1 (outfall ditch) at the Terry Creek Superfund Site. \nThe meeting will be held on Thursday\, March 28 at 5:30 PM in Howard Coffin Park\, Brunswick. For further information\, please contact Angela Miller\, EPA Community Involvement Coordinator (details below). \nFor more site-related information\, please visit the EPA’s pages for LCP Chemicals and Terry Creek/Hercules outfall.
